Job Description
The Manager, External Affairs - Governance & Communications supports the work of Uncommon Schools’ NYC External Affairs team by helping strengthen governance and compliance, communications, and both external and internal partnerships across the region. This role coordinates key work with the Uncommon NYC Board of Trustees, manages regional communications channels, and helps ensure important external affairs projects move from planning through execution. The Manager works closely with school leaders, external partners, Trustees, and colleagues across Uncommon to develop clear, audience-centered communications and maintain the strong relationships necessary to move this critical work forward. They also use data and project management systems to organize complex work and communicate progress and insights to stakeholders. Through this work, the Manager helps Uncommon NYC tell its story, and sustain the relationships and systems that support our schools and students.
Responsibilities
Governance & Board Partnership
Coordinate the management of the Uncommon NYC Board of Trustees, including Trustee relationships and communications, meeting content, storytelling, and onboarding of new Trustees.
Coordinate annual Trustee visits to school campuses, including scheduling, Trustee communications, and preparation with school leaders.
Monitor changes in state, local, and charter authorizer policy and support appropriate responses.
Manage regular charter reporting and compliance, and the charter renewal application process with Uncommon NYC’s authorizer.
Communications & Stakeholder Engagement
Manage Uncommon NYC’s regional social media accounts, including content development, editing, planning, event coverage, and engagement with comments and direct messages.
Partner with school-based social media points of contact to source stories and content, provide ongoing support, and coordinate communications and expectations across schools.
Collaborate with social media leads across Uncommon regions and manage the work of a part-time external digital media consultant.
Manage website updates, coordinate school visits from external stakeholders, and craft a monthly region-wide family newsletter featuring school highlights and stories.
Represent Uncommon NYC with key external stakeholders and partners as needed and collaborate with internal teams on governance and external affairs special projects.
Partner as needed with external affairs colleagues on advocacy, and family and community engagement workstreams - this may include attending community events, or project management and communications support.
Planning & Project Management
Develop and maintain project management and accountability tools for governance, communications, and stakeholder engagement work, including complex and long-term projects.
Coordinate with colleagues and partners across levels and teams to ensure assigned deliverables are completed and project goals are met.
Support the NYC External Affairs team’s annual planning process in partnership with the Senior Director.
Help develop and maintain team-wide systems, including meeting agendas, processes, surveys, templates, and tools that support External Affairs workstreams.
Data Analysis & Storytelling
Use internal data platforms and dashboards to pull reports and conduct analysis.
Translate existing reports and data into clear narratives tailored to different audiences, such as Board-facing presentations and school leader communications.
Use qualitative and quantitative data, including stakeholder feedback and surveys, to inform future work.
Use data analysis and project management tools to support routine work, projects, and planning.

Compensation
The full compensation range for this role is $91,300-$107,400.
Typically, new hires who fully meet the qualifications and experience expectations for the role will start at or near $94,000.
Starting compensation below this reflects candidates with less experience or qualifications. Offers near the top end of the range are reserved for candidates who significantly exceed the qualifications, bringing extensive experience and specialized expertise beyond what is listed.
Compensation determinations consider relevant experience and tenure with Uncommon Schools. Additionally, because we value internal growth and tenure, current staff members are not subject to salary caps within this range.
